Design and Build Quality

The Fender Squier Debut Series Stratocaster features a classic design with a slim "C"-shaped neck profile and a lightweight body, ensuring comfort for new players. This guitar is built by a brand renowned for its craftsmanship, which adds to its appeal. On the other hand, the Pyle Heavy Metal EG Fire Electric Guitar sports a striking heavy metal flame design, made from solid paulownia wood and premium Canadian maple for the neck. While Fender emphasizes a comfortable playing experience, Pyle leans toward an edgier aesthetic, catering to rock and metal enthusiasts.

Components and Accessories

The Fender kit comes complete with a Frontman 10G amplifier, a padded gig bag, strap, cable, picks, and even an extra set of strings. This comprehensive package is ideal for beginners, providing everything needed to start playing right away. The Pyle kit, while less expensive, includes a full starter package with a practice amp, guitar cable, and accessories like spare strings and picks. While both kits offer essential items, the Fender kit is more extensive, enhancing its value for beginners who want a complete setup.

Amplifier Comparison

Fender’s Frontman 10G amplifier delivers 10 watts of power, featuring both clean and overdrive channels, allowing for versatile sound options. It also includes an aux input for jamming along with backing tracks or songs, as well as a headphone jack for silent practice. Conversely, the Pyle amplifier also offers 10 watts of power, specifically designed for high-frequency response, with controls for volume, treble, and bass. However, it lacks the versatility of the Fender amp, as it does not mention clean and overdrive channels, which may limit sound experimentation for beginners.

Tone and Pickup Configuration

The Fender Squier Stratocaster features three single-coil pickups with a 5-way switching system, providing a wide variety of classic Strat tones ideal for a range of genres. This pickup configuration allows new players to explore different sounds as they grow in their musical journey. In contrast, the Pyle Heavy Metal guitar utilizes dual humbucker pickups, which produce a thicker tone and are particularly well-suited for heavier genres like rock and metal. While the Pyle offers a robust sound, it may not provide the tonal versatility that some beginners seek.

Price and Value

With a price of $279.99, the Fender kit is at a higher price point compared to the Pyle kit, which is priced at $169.99. The price difference of about $110 reflects the comprehensive nature of the Fender package, which includes a well-regarded amp and a broader range of accessories. Although the Pyle kit is more budget-friendly, it may lack some of the premium features and quality assurance that come with a Fender product, making the value proposition different for each product based on the buyer's needs.

Brand Reputation

Fender is a legendary name in the guitar industry, known for its quality and reliability. The Squier line, although positioned as a more affordable option, still carries the heritage of the Fender brand, which has been trusted by musicians for over 75 years. Pyle, while a reputable brand, does not have the same level of recognition in the guitar community. This brand perception might influence a beginner's decision, as many aspiring musicians may prefer to invest in a product backed by a well-established name like Fender.
